Mengapa Laravel, React dan TypeScript Menguasai Pembangunan Apl Perniagaan Moden
Temui sebab Laravel, React dan TypeScript membentuk timbunan teknologi terbaik untuk aplikasi perniagaan yang boleh skala dan boleh diselenggara. Pelajari strategi penyepaduan dan lihat contoh dunia sebenar.
Mewayz Team
Editorial Team
Susunan teknologi yang anda pilih untuk aplikasi perniagaan bukan sekadar keputusan teknikal—ia adalah keputusan yang strategik. Timbunan yang dipilih dengan baik boleh menyebabkan kos penyelenggaraan yang meningkat, prestasi perlahan dan ketidakupayaan untuk membuat skala. Sebaliknya, tindanan yang betul boleh menjadi kelebihan daya saing, membolehkan lelaran pantas, keselamatan yang teguh dan pengalaman pengguna yang lancar. Sepanjang dekad yang lalu, trio yang berkuasa telah muncul sebagai standard emas untuk membina perisian perniagaan yang serius: Laravel untuk bahagian belakang, React untuk bahagian hadapan dan TypeScript untuk kod selamat jenis di seluruh aplikasi. Gabungan ini bukan sahaja popular; memang terbukti. Ia mengimbangi produktiviti pembangun dengan permintaan ketat aplikasi gred perusahaan, dan ia merupakan asas di mana platform seperti Mewayz dibina untuk memberi perkhidmatan kepada lebih 138,000 pengguna.
Tulang Belakang: Kuasa Bahagian Belakang Teguh Laravel
Laravel adalah lebih daripada sekadar rangka kerja PHP; ia adalah kit alat yang komprehensif untuk membina sistem hujung belakang yang canggih. Untuk aplikasi perniagaan yang mengendalikan segala-galanya daripada data pelanggan dan invois kepada pengiraan gaji yang rumit, Laravel menyediakan asas yang berstruktur, selamat dan sangat boleh diselenggara. Sintaks elegan dan ciri berkuasanya, seperti Eloquent ORM untuk interaksi pangkalan data dan sistem pengesahan terbina dalam, membolehkan pembangun menumpukan pada logik perniagaan dan bukannya kod boilerplate. Kecekapan ini diterjemahkan terus ke dalam kitaran pembangunan yang lebih pantas dan kos yang lebih rendah.
Pertimbangkan modul seperti sistem pengurusan armada dalam Mewayz. Ia perlu menjejak kenderaan, mengurus jadual penyelenggaraan dan mengira kecekapan bahan api. Penjadualan tugas Laravel, pekerja baris gilir, dan migrasi pangkalan data yang mantap amat sesuai untuk proses intensif data yang berjalan lama ini. Komitmen rangka kerja terhadap keselamatan, dengan ciri seperti kata laluan cincang dan perlindungan terhadap suntikan SQL, tidak boleh dirundingkan untuk sebarang aplikasi yang mengendalikan maklumat perniagaan yang sensitif. Dengan memilih Laravel, anda melabur dalam bahagian belakang yang berskala dengan anggun daripada CRM mudah untuk permulaan kepada platform perusahaan berbilang penyewa.
Antara Muka: Bahagian Hadapan Dinamik React
Walaupun Laravel menguruskan data dan logik, React bertanggungjawab untuk mencipta antara muka pengguna yang pantas, interaktif dan menarik yang diharapkan oleh pengguna moden. Seni bina berasaskan komponen React ialah pengubah permainan untuk aplikasi perniagaan. Daripada bahagian hadapan yang monolitik dan sukar dikemas kini, anda membina koleksi komponen boleh guna semula—kad profil pelanggan, item baris invois, widget status projek. Modulariti ini menjadikan UI sangat boleh diselenggara. Apabila anda perlu mengemas kini ciri, anda mengubah suai satu komponen, dan perubahan itu merebak ke mana-mana ia digunakan.
Walau bagaimanapun, kuasa sebenar untuk apl perniagaan terletak pada pengurusan keadaan React. Papan pemuka yang memaparkan analisis masa nyata, sistem tempahan yang menunjukkan slot yang tersedia atau portal HR yang mengemas kini rekod pekerja semuanya memerlukan UI bertindak balas serta-merta kepada perubahan data. DOM maya React hanya mengemas kini bahagian halaman yang diperlukan dengan cekap, memastikan pengalaman pengguna yang pantas walaupun dengan data yang kompleks. Responsif ini penting untuk penerimaan pengguna dan produktiviti. Apabila pasukan anda boleh memanipulasi data tanpa menunggu penyegaran halaman, kecekapan aliran kerja meningkat.
The Guardian: Peranan TypeScript dalam Keselamatan Kod
Fleksibiliti JavaScript adalah rahmat dan kutukan. Dalam aplikasi perniagaan yang besar, kesilapan menaip mudah atau fungsi yang mengharapkan nombor tetapi menerima rentetan boleh menyebabkan ralat masa jalan yang sukar untuk nyahpepijat. TypeScript menyelesaikannya dengan menambahkan sistem jenis statik yang kuat di atas JavaScript. Ia bertindak sebagai penjaga yang berwaspada, menangkap ralat semasa pembangunan—dalam editor kod anda—lama sebelum mereka boleh menjangkau pengguna anda. Ini tidak ternilai untuk mengekalkan pangkalan kod yang besar di mana berbilang pembangun bekerja pada modul yang berbeza.
Untuk aplikasi perniagaan yang disepadukan dengan API seperti Mewayz, TypeScript sangat berkuasa. Anda boleh menentukan antara muka yang ketat (atau "typ
💡 ADAKAH ANDA TAHU?
Mewayz menggantikan 8+ alat perniagaan dalam satu platform
CRM · Pengebilan · HR · Projek · Tempahan · eCommerce · POS · Analitik. Pelan percuma selama-lamanya tersedia.
Mula Percuma →Frequently Asked Questions
Is this stack suitable for a small business with a limited budget?
Absolutely. While powerful enough for enterprise, the stack's efficiency and vast ecosystem of free tools make it highly cost-effective for small projects. The free tier of a platform like Mewayz can also reduce initial development costs.
How difficult is it to find developers who know Laravel, React, and TypeScript?
This is one of the stack's biggest advantages. Each technology is immensely popular, creating a large and talented pool of developers. Their combination is a common and sought-after skill set.
Can I use this stack to add features to an existing Mewayz subscription?
Yes. The Mewayz API allows you to build custom React frontends or Laravel-powered services that extend your core subscription, creating a tailored solution without rebuilding everything from scratch.
Does using TypeScript significantly slow down development?
Initially, there's a small learning curve, but TypeScript speeds up development in the long run by catching errors early and providing superior code navigation and autocompletion.
What are the hosting requirements for an application built with this stack?
You'll need a PHP-supported server for Laravel (e.g., AWS, DigitalOcean) and a static hosting service for the React build (e.g., Vercel, Netlify). This separation allows for optimized, cost-effective hosting.
Frequently Asked Questions
Is this stack suitable for a small business with a limited budget?
Absolutely. While powerful enough for enterprise, the stack's efficiency and vast ecosystem of free tools make it highly cost-effective for small projects. The free tier of a platform like Mewayz can also reduce initial development costs.
How difficult is it to find developers who know Laravel, React, and TypeScript?
This is one of the stack's biggest advantages. Each technology is immensely popular, creating a large and talented pool of developers. Their combination is a common and sought-after skill set.
Can I use this stack to add features to an existing Mewayz subscription?
Yes. The Mewayz API allows you to build custom React frontends or Laravel-powered services that extend your core subscription, creating a tailored solution without rebuilding everything from scratch.
Does using TypeScript significantly slow down development?
Initially, there's a small learning curve, but TypeScript speeds up development in the long run by catching errors early and providing superior code navigation and autocompletion.
What are the hosting requirements for an application built with this stack?
You'll need a PHP-supported server for Laravel (e.g., AWS, DigitalOcean) and a static hosting service for the React build (e.g., Vercel, Netlify). This separation allows for optimized, cost-effective hosting.
All Your Business Tools in One Place
Stop juggling multiple apps. Mewayz combines 208 tools for just $49/month — from inventory to HR, booking to analytics. No credit card required to start.
Try Mewayz Free →Cuba Mewayz Percuma
Platform semua-dalam-satu untuk CRM, pengebilan, projek, HR & banyak lagi. Kad kredit tidak diperlukan.
Dapatkan lebih banyak artikel seperti ini
Tip perniagaan mingguan dan kemas kini produk. Percuma selamanya.
You're subscribed!
Mula menguruskan perniagaan anda dengan lebih bijak hari ini
Sertai 30,000+ perniagaan. Pelan percuma selama-lamanya · Kad kredit tidak diperlukan.
Bersedia untuk mempraktikkannya?
Sertai 30,000+ perniagaan yang menggunakan Mewayz. Pelan percuma selama-lamanya — kad kredit tidak diperlukan.
Start Free Trial →Artikel berkaitan
Developer Resources
Membina Sistem Kebenaran Boleh Skala: Panduan Praktikal untuk Perisian Perusahaan
Mar 10, 2026
Developer Resources
Membina Sistem Tempahan Berskala: Corak Reka Bentuk Pangkalan Data Yang Mengendalikan Berjuta-juta
Mar 10, 2026
Developer Resources
Bina API Invois Patuh Cukai: Panduan Pembangun untuk Pematuhan Global
Mar 10, 2026
Developer Resources
Panduan Pembangun untuk Primitif Perniagaan White-Label: Bina Lebih Pintar, Bukan Lebih Keras
Mar 10, 2026
Developer Resources
Membina Sistem Tempahan Berskala: Corak Pangkalan Data Yang Tidak Akan Ranap Dibawah Tekanan
Mar 8, 2026
Developer Resources
Cara Membina API Penginvoisan Patuh Cukai yang Menjimatkan Minggu Perniagaan Anda Bekerja
Mar 8, 2026
Bersedia untuk mengambil tindakan?
Mulakan percubaan Mewayz percuma anda hari ini
Platform perniagaan all-in-one. Tiada kad kredit diperlukan.
Mula Percuma →Percubaan percuma 14 hari · Tiada kad kredit · Batal bila-bila masa